Answer:
75.39 in^2
Step-by-step explanation:
circumference=2πr
30.8=2(3.14)r
30.8=6.28r
4.9=r
Now that we know the radius, we can plug it in for the area equation
area=πr^2
area=(3.14)(4.9)^2
area=(3.14)(24.01)
area=75.39 in^2
